Bernburg - Palace Schloss
Bernburg's principal landmark is the Schloss (1538-70), a Renaissance palace on the banks of the Saale. It has a richly decorated Baroque doorway, a "Blue Tower,", Romanesque keep ("Eulenspiegel Tower"; outlook tower). Its Renaissance features are notable (nave by A. Günter and N. Hoffmann).

Bernburger Schlosskirche
In the Bernburg castle church of St Ägidien or St Giles (1752; Baroque, with Romanesque elements) is the three-story ducal burial vault, with sumptuous Baroque sarcophagi.
Carl Maria von Weber Theater
Within the Bernburger Schloss are the old court theater, in neo-classical style (by J. A. P. Bunge, 1826-27), now the Carl Maria von Weber Theater, and lodgings for members of the court.
District Museum
The Bernburger Schloss now houses the District Museum. Of particular interest is the exhibition, "Mills and Millers".
